Fredrick S. Egeness, age 67, of Viroqua, died Thursday June 25 2009. Fredrick S. Egeness, 67, of Viroqua, died Thursday morning, June 25, 2009, at Vernon Manor Nursing Home in Viroqua. He was born June 30, 1941 to Stephen Egeness and Ruby Tobias Egeness. On February 20, 1981 he married Joan Thompson Fernstaedt in Oregon, Illinois.Fred was employed as a Quality Assurance Technican by Bemsco, Inc. in Salt Lake City, Utah where he conducted inspections to assure Q.A. tolerances of government aircraft components. He also worked in Quality Control at Barber Coleman in Rockford, Illinois. He was the owner and operator of the Ranch House Tavern in Rockford, Illinois. He was a member of the Viroqua Eagles 2707. He loved to go fishing and enjoyed hunting deer with his bow and arrow.Fred is survived by his wife, Joan, one son, Brian (Caroline) Egeness of Austin, Texas; one daughter, Sherri (Nathan) Radtke of Janesville, Wisconsin; two grandchildren: Salena Ambrosia of Rockford, Illinois and Connor Michael Egeness of Austin, Texas; one brother, Wendell (Lynn) Egeness of Stoughton, Wisconsin; one nephew, Chris Egeness, of Boscobel, Wisconsin; two step-daughters: Gail Kacin and Lynne Ross; and one step-son, Craig Fernstaedt; three step grandchildren; four step great-grandchilden. Other close relatives are his Aunt, Eunice (Blair) McClurg of Viroqua, and Aunt, Edith Egeness of Viroqua. Funeral services will be held at 2:00 p.m. on Friday, July 3, 2009 at the Vosseteig-Larson Funeral Home, 123 W. Decker Street, (Hwy. 56) in Viroqua. Pastor Ethan Larson will officiate with burial will be in the Viroqua Cemetery. Friends may call from 1:00 p.m. until the time of service. The Vosseteig-Larson Funeral Home of Viroqua is serving the family.
